Effect of Botulinum Toxin Type A Associated With Physical Therapy on Children With Spastic Cerebral Palsy

Purpose: The aim of this study was investigate the effects of botulinum toxin type A (BoNT-A) associated with physical therapy on the functional capacity of children with spastic cerebral palsy (CP). Material and methods: Twenty-four children with spastic CP were concealed and randomly assigned to the Experimental Group (EG) consisting of 12 patients treated with BoNT-A and physical therapy and Control with 12 patients treated only with physical therapy. All participants were assessed through motor and functional scales (GMFM-88, Ashworth, Berg Balance Scale, TUG test and Pediatric Evaluation of Disability Inventory) at three different times: before and after 30 days of treatment as well as 3 months after the end of treatment.

Treatment and study plan

Botulinum Toxin Type A

Drug

Botulinum Toxin type A The intervention with BoNT-A (Dysport®, Ipsen Biopharmaceutical, USA) was performed in the gastrocnemius and soleus muscles, bilaterally for diplegic children and unilaterally for hemiplegic children.

Physical Therapy

Other

Physiotherapeutic intervention was performed twice a week, with duration of one hour per session for 4 weeks. To maintain standardization of treatment, physiotherapists received a booklet with instructions on what treatment they should do.

The intervention protocol consisted of:

  • Passive stretching of lower limbs,
  • Stretching associated with the functionality of the plantar flexor muscles, knee flexors, adductors and hip flexors;
  • Strengthening of the antagonist muscles with the application of BoNT-A;
  • Static and dynamic balance training;
  • Up and down stairs;
  • Functional walking training, prioritizing the initial contact of the heel and active and passive dorsiflexion.

Primary outcomes

  1. Severity of muscle hypertonia

    Time frame: 3 months

    The classification of hypertonia was performed by Modified Ashworth Scale

  2. Functional balance

    Time frame: 3 months

    Functional balance was assessed using the Berg Balance Scale (BBS).

Secondary outcomes

  1. Functional mobility

    Time frame: 3 months

    Functional mobility was performed by The Timed Up and Go test (TUG test).

  2. Functional performance

    Time frame: 3 months

    Functional performance was assessed using Pediatric Evaluation of Disability Inventory (PEDI).
